Drinks are delish! Large variety of artisanal tequilas! All fresh ingredients! Tacos are dynomite! From the traditional options like, Al pastor and Carnitas tacos, to the more "fusiony" items like, the Fried chicken tacos and Bacon Guacamole, all the food is on point! The staff is friendly and they ALL can make a mean Margarita, so it doesn't matter who's behind the bar...which you can't say about many places!
